Concept Introduction:
Interhalogen compounds:
The compounds which are only composed of two different halogens are known as Interhalogen.
Disproportionation
The formation of products of oxidized and reduced substances from a simultaneous redox reaction of single reactant is known as disproportionation redox reaction.

Berglund and Wichardt investigated the quantitative determination of Cr in high-alloy steels using a potentiometric titration of Cr(VI). Before the titration, samples of the steel were dissolved in acid and the chromium oxidized to Cr(VI) using peroxydisulfate. Shown here are the results (as %w/w Cr) for the analysis of a reference steel. 16.968, 16.922, 16.840, 16.883, 16.887, 16.977, 16.857, 16.728 Calculate the mean, the standard deviation, and the 95% confidence interval about the mean.
